The Window Corner Setup for Natural Comfort
One of the most popular and effective ideas is to place your 2-seater sofa near a window. This instantly creates a calm and relaxing environment where natural light becomes part of the experience. A window corner works well because it connects your indoor space with the outside. Whether it is morning sunlight or evening views, the setting feels peaceful and refreshing.
Adding light curtains or blinds helps control brightness while keeping the space soft and comfortable. You can also place a small side table to hold books, coffee, or decor items. This setup is ideal for reading, relaxing, or simply enjoying quiet time without distractions.
How to Style It
- Place the sofa facing or beside the window
- Add soft cushions and a throw
- Use light curtains for a calm look
- Include a small side table
The Reading Nook for Quiet Moments
If you enjoy reading or spending time alone, turning your sofa into a reading nook is a great idea. This setup focuses on comfort and simplicity, creating a space where you can fully relax.
Start by choosing a quiet corner of your bedroom. Add a soft rug underneath the sofa to define the area and make it feel separate from the rest of the room. Lighting is important here. A floor lamp or a warm bedside lamp can create the right atmosphere without being too bright. This makes the space comfortable during both day and night.
Keeping the area minimal helps maintain a calm and focused environment, making it perfect for unwinding.
Reading Nook Essentials
- Comfortable cushions and soft fabric
- Warm lighting for evening use
- Small rug to define the space
- Minimal decor for a clean feel

The Multi-Functional Corner for Small Bedrooms
In smaller bedrooms, every piece of furniture needs to serve multiple purposes. A 2-seater sofa can easily become a multi-functional addition. You can use it as a seating area during the day and a place to lay out clothes or relax at night. Some designs even offer storage, which helps keep your room organised. Placing the sofa at the foot of the bed is a smart way to use space without affecting movement. It keeps everything within reach while maintaining a clean layout.
This idea is especially useful in apartments or compact homes where space is limited.
Smart Space Ideas
- Use a sofa with built-in storage
- Place at the foot of the bed
- Keep the layout open and functional
- Choose compact designs

Adding Texture and Warmth for a Cosy Feel
Creating a cosy corner is not just about placing a sofa; it is about how the space feels. Adding texture can make a big difference in how inviting the corner looks.
Soft cushions, throws, and rugs can instantly make the area feel warmer. Mixing different fabrics like cotton, wool, or velvet adds depth without making the space look cluttered. Lighting also plays a key role. Warm lighting creates a relaxing atmosphere, especially in the evening. Avoid harsh lights as they can make the space feel less comfortable.
These small details help turn a simple sofa corner into a space you actually enjoy spending time in.
Cosy Styling Elements
- Use layered cushions and throws
- Add a soft rug for comfort
- Choose warm lighting
- Mix textures for depth
